Youth Ceramics Class - Cost $95 - 6 Saturdays, Apr 30 - June 11 (excluding Memorial Day weekend), 9:30-11:30am

Instructor: Joseph Delphia and Jenna Vanden Brink
Students, ages 8-13, will create functional and decorative work drawing upon their imaginations and environment for inspiration. Projects will provide students with an opportunity to find inspiration in area architecture and natural forms. Students will have an opportunity to explore various hand building techniques and will also get a chance to try their hand at the potter's wheel.

Squirt Clay Class - Cost $95 - 6 Mondays, May 2 - June 13 (excluding Memorial Day), 6-7pm

Instructor: Jenna Vanden Brink
This class introduces clay as a medium to our youngest students. They learn the basics of hand building through masks, pinch pots, sculpture, and coil pots. While working with clay, students' creative ideas will be encouraged by images of historic ceramic works and stories from modern children's literature.

Homeschooler Mosaic Class - Cost $95 - 6 Mondays, May 2 - June 13 (excluding Memorial Day), 10-12pm

Instructor: Laura Harnish
Frogs, butterflies, sea monsters, robots from outer space: if you can imagine it, you can make it with mosaic!  In this 6-week class, we'll use recycled colorful glass tesserae to transform reclaimed transom window frames. No experience necessary.  Wear closed-toed shoes and play clothes.  Have a blast with this funky, fractured art form. Homeschoolers, ages 8-14, of all levels can enjoy this class to start or continue their exploration of mosaics.
